Ingredients You’ll Need

Each ingredient plays a key role in layering flavors and achieving that classic frozen margarita texture. When shopping, look for good-quality tequila and fresh frozen strawberries for the best results.

  • Ice cubes: Essential for that frosty slush—use plenty to get the perfect texture.
  • Tequila: Blanco tequila works best here for its clean flavor that blends beautifully.
  • Triple sec: Adds the subtle orange note that elevates every sip—don’t skip this!
  • Frozen sliced strawberries in syrup: These bring natural sweetness and vibrant color; no need to add extra sugar.
  • Frozen limeade concentrate: Packs a tart and citrusy punch that really wakes up the palate.

How to Make Ultimate Frozen Strawberry Margarita Recipe

Step 1: Gather Everything Before You Blend

Trust me, prepping all your ingredients before you start blending makes the process smooth and stress-free. Measure out the tequila, triple sec, frozen strawberries, and limeade concentrate, and have your ice cubes ready to go. This way, you won’t be scrambling for anything mid-blend, and your margarita will come together effortlessly.

Step 2: Blend Ingredients Until Smooth and Slushy

Start by adding the ice cubes to your blender, followed by tequila, triple sec, frozen strawberries, and limeade concentrate. Blend on high speed until the mixture is smooth, thick, and slushy—usually about 30 to 45 seconds. If it’s too thick, add a splash of water or lime juice; too thin, toss in a few more ice cubes. Make sure to pause and scrape down the sides if needed so everything blends evenly.

Step 3: Taste and Adjust

This is your moment to make it perfect for you. Give it a quick taste—if it’s too tart, you can add a touch more triple sec or a little agave syrup. Too sweet? A squeeze of fresh lime juice can brighten things up. Remember, frozen margaritas taste slightly less sweet once they start melting, so make it a tad stronger than you think.

FAQs

  1. Can I make the Ultimate Frozen Strawberry Margarita Recipe without a blender?

    While a blender is the easiest way to get that smooth, icy texture, you can still make a similar drink by stirring ingredients with crushed ice. It won’t be quite as slushy or smooth, but it will still capture the essential flavors of the margarita.

  2. What tequila do you recommend for this recipe?

    I usually go with a good quality blanco tequila because it’s smooth and blends well without overpowering the fruit flavors. Some brands I trust are Espolòn and El Jimador, but feel free to use your personal favorite—it really makes a difference!

  3. Can I substitute fresh strawberries instead of frozen?

    You can use fresh strawberries, but I recommend adding more ice to get that frozen texture. Also, you might want to add a bit more sweetener depending on the ripeness of your berries. Frozen strawberries help streamline the sweetness and chill all in one.

  4. How do I rim the glasses with salt or sugar?

    Simply rub a lime wedge around the edge of your glass, then dip it into a shallow plate filled with salt or sugar. I like mixing both for a balanced tangy-sweet kick that makes every sip pop!

  5. Is this recipe suitable for making in large batches?

    Absolutely! Just multiply the ingredients and blend in batches if your blender isn’t large enough. Keep everything chilled and add ice last to keep the perfect frozen consistency.

Ultimate Frozen Strawberry Margarita Recipe

The Ultimate Frozen Strawberry Margarita is a refreshing, icy cocktail perfect for summer gatherings or anytime you crave a fruity, tangy margarita. Made with tequila, triple sec, frozen strawberries in syrup, and frozen limeade concentrate, this slushy drink blends ice and ingredients to create a smooth, frosty beverage bursting with strawberry and citrus flavors.

Ingredients

Scale

Ingredients

  • 2 cups ice cubes, or as needed
  • 6 fluid ounces tequila
  • 2 fluid ounces triple sec
  • 8 ounces frozen sliced strawberries in syrup
  • 4 fluid ounces frozen limeade concentrate

Instructions

  1. Prepare Ingredients: Measure out all ingredients including tequila, triple sec, frozen strawberries in syrup, frozen limeade concentrate, and ice cubes to ensure a smooth and quick blending process.
  2. Combine Ingredients: In a blender, add the ice cubes followed by tequila, triple sec, frozen strawberries in syrup, and frozen limeade concentrate. This order helps keep the ice at the bottom so it blends evenly.
  3. Blend Until Smooth: Blend the mixture on high speed until smooth and slushy, ensuring the ice is fully crushed and ingredients are evenly combined to create a consistent texture.
  4. Serve Immediately: Pour the frozen strawberry margarita into chilled glasses and serve immediately for the best icy, refreshing taste.

Notes

  • Adjust the amount of ice to achieve your preferred thickness.
  • For a sweeter drink, add a splash of simple syrup or agave nectar.
  • Use good quality tequila for the best flavor.
  • Garnish with fresh strawberries or lime wedges if desired.
